25sp ver.
Note: this is for the Spring 2025 iteration of CSE 121. Looking for a different quarter? Please visit https://courses.cs.washington.edu/courses/cse121/.
CSE 121 has two types of assignments: Programming Assignments and Creative Projects. All information on this page applies to both, unless otherwise specified.
Policies¶
Please make sure you’re aware of the following course policies related to programming assignments.
Useful CSE 121 Resources¶
- CSE 121 Code Quality Guide
- CSE 121 Commenting Guide
- EXPERIMENTAL CSE 121 Glossary
- Tips for Success at UW
- Java Cheat Sheet
- Practice-It
- Ed Shortcuts
Programming Assignments¶
Note
Unless otherwise noted, all assignments are due at 11:59 pm Seattle time.
Programming Assignments will be posted here as they are released.
Creative Projects¶
Note
Unless otherwise noted, all assignments are due at 11:59 pm Seattle time.
Creative Projects will be posted here as they are released.
Resubmissions¶
Visit the Resubmissions page for information about the policy and instructions.
Regrade¶
If you think there was a mistake in our grading of your work, you can submit a regrade request. This is not the same as a resubmission.
To submit a regrade request, please make a private post on Ed and include the word “regrade” in the title of your post. You should briefly explain what you think was graded incorrectly. We’ll then respond with next steps!